From b519b50e824e466ec52789f19aef8b1f8711b279 Mon Sep 17 00:00:00 2001 From: OZGCloud <ozgcloud@mgm-tp.com> Date: Mon, 30 Sep 2024 15:04:02 +0200 Subject: [PATCH] OZG-3034 add types --- .../src/lib/resource-redirect.service.ts | 4 ++-- .../src/lib/resource-redirect/resource-redirect.component.ts | 5 +++-- 2 files changed, 5 insertions(+), 4 deletions(-) diff --git a/alfa-client/libs/resource-redirect-shared/src/lib/resource-redirect.service.ts b/alfa-client/libs/resource-redirect-shared/src/lib/resource-redirect.service.ts index dec7934f77..487cb4b016 100644 --- a/alfa-client/libs/resource-redirect-shared/src/lib/resource-redirect.service.ts +++ b/alfa-client/libs/resource-redirect-shared/src/lib/resource-redirect.service.ts @@ -10,7 +10,7 @@ import { ResourceRedirectLinkRel } from './resource-redirect-linkrel'; @Injectable({ providedIn: 'root' }) export class ResourceRedirectService { - private readonly PARAM_URI_PLACEHOLDER = '{uri}'; + private readonly PARAM_URI_PLACEHOLDER: string = '{uri}'; constructor( private apiRootService: ApiRootService, @@ -51,7 +51,7 @@ export class ResourceRedirectService { navigateToResource(resource: Resource): void { if (hasLink(resource, ResourceRedirectLinkRel.VORGANG)) { - const vorgangUri: string = toResourceUri(resource, ResourceRedirectLinkRel.VORGANG); + const vorgangUri: ResourceUri = toResourceUri(resource, ResourceRedirectLinkRel.VORGANG); this.navigationService.navigateToVorgang(vorgangUri); return; diff --git a/alfa-client/libs/resource-redirect/src/lib/resource-redirect/resource-redirect.component.ts b/alfa-client/libs/resource-redirect/src/lib/resource-redirect/resource-redirect.component.ts index fd41c87deb..77037dcc57 100644 --- a/alfa-client/libs/resource-redirect/src/lib/resource-redirect/resource-redirect.component.ts +++ b/alfa-client/libs/resource-redirect/src/lib/resource-redirect/resource-redirect.component.ts @@ -1,13 +1,14 @@ import { ResourceRedirectService } from '@alfa-client/resource-redirect-shared'; import { Component, OnInit } from '@angular/core'; import { ActivatedRoute } from '@angular/router'; +import { ResourceUri } from '@ngxp/rest'; @Component({ standalone: true, template: '', }) export class ResourceRedirectComponent implements OnInit { - private readonly PARAM_URI = 'uri'; + private readonly PARAM_URI: string = 'uri'; constructor( private route: ActivatedRoute, @@ -16,7 +17,7 @@ export class ResourceRedirectComponent implements OnInit { ngOnInit(): void { this.route.queryParamMap.subscribe((queryParams) => { - const resourceUri: string = queryParams.get(this.PARAM_URI); + const resourceUri: ResourceUri = queryParams.get(this.PARAM_URI); if (resourceUri) { this.resourceRedirectService.redirectToResource(resourceUri); } -- GitLab